Oleksiy Danilov, Secretary of the National Security and Defense Council of Ukraine, explained in detail what the Ukrainian authorities would do to liberate the Crimea temporarily occupied by the Russians.
A Facebook official identified 12 steps to de-occupy the peninsula.
The first step is to bring up for discussion the issues of placing the monument “The Russian warship goes to * uy” in the Crimea.
“In order to save public funds, the pedestal of the monument to the sunken ships in Sevastopol can be used (but more on this city below)”, he noted.
The second step is to work on a lustration mechanism for personal assessment, which will determine the degree of involvement of a particular person in support of the occupiers, which provides, in particular, for restricting the right to participate in elections (run for office and vote).
In addition, Ukrainian civil servants who started working for the enemy will face trial - they face criminal liability or deprivation of state pensions and the opportunity to work in government agencies (step 3).
“Russia or another formation that will claim succession ensures the unconditional and complete extradition of all persons suspected of high treason and other criminal offenses, both citizens of Ukraine and citizens of Russia, involved in war crimes (international crimes that do not have a statute of limitations - genocide, military and against humanity) committed on the territory of our state in general and in particular”- so Danilov formulated the 4th step.
Russian apostate propagandists are threatened with imprisonment, pensions, titles and property (step 5).
Russians who illegally came to live in Crimea after the occupation will be forced to leave the peninsula within the period specified by law (step 6).
The official stressed that the property appropriated by the occupiers will be returned to the legal owners (step 7).
The Crimean bridge must be destroyed.
“The transport crossing in the city of Kerch of the Autonomous Republic of Crimea is being dismantled in order to ensure complete freedom of navigation as part of the compensation program … A comprehensive program “Detoxification” is being implemented - neutralizing the consequences of the long-term effect of Russian propaganda on the public consciousness of a part of the population of the peninsula”- said the Secretary of the National Security and Defense Council (these are 8 and 9 steps).
A documentary base will also be created on the facts of the crimes of Russians against Ukrainians. Ukrainian and Crimean Tatar activists will be restored in their rights (10 steps).
Political prisoners of Russia will be immediately released, they will be paid damages for moral damage (11 step).
According to the official, the city of Sevastopol needs to be renamed.
“Given the place and role in the ideology of rashism, the system of negative myth formation and rewriting of history, the so-called “city of Russian glory” (the “glory” of which, in particular, consists in sinking its own fleet without entering into battle) is renamed into “ About No. 6″. The Verkhovna Rada of Ukraine later decides on the new name of the city. Possibly Akhtiar”- so Danilov described the 12th step.
Now Russia is using its ships based in Sevastopol to launch missiles at Ukrainian cities. Western analysts believe that the activities of the Russian Black Sea Fleet will be limited after several attempts to attack it.
